B. C. 536.] THE Jews having remained in captivity seventy years, according to the prediction of the prophet Jeremiah, were restored to their native country by Cyrus the Great, king of Persia. For this purpose he issued a decree, in the first year of his reign, by which they were permitted to return to Palestine, and rebuild their city and temple.
